云南企业网站公司自己的网站怎样做
2026/2/11 5:48:54 网站建设 项目流程
云南企业网站,公司自己的网站怎样做,搜索引擎营销案例,汕头seo网站优化三菱PLC功能块FB程序打包#xff08;共九个#xff09; 用的FB功能块写法#xff0c;程序包括伺服FB和变频器通讯FB#xff0c;编程方式非常清晰明了#xff0c;程序都有注释、注释全面#xff0c;包括三菱FX3U和Q系列plc。 可借鉴、可做模板#xff0c;这些程序已经设…三菱PLC功能块FB程序打包共九个 用的FB功能块写法程序包括伺服FB和变频器通讯FB编程方式非常清晰明了程序都有注释、注释全面包括三菱FX3U和Q系列plc。 可借鉴、可做模板这些程序已经设备实际批量应用、稳定生产、成熟可靠自己辛苦编写的程序借鉴价值高是入门项目级三菱PLC电气爱好从业人员借鉴和参考经典案列。搞PLC编程的兄弟都懂好的功能块(FB)能省半条命。今天要聊的这套三菱PLC功能块是我当年在产线上踩着坑攒出来的实战经验。九个FB里藏着伺服控制和变频器通讯的硬核玩法FX3U和Q系列通吃直接拿去当模板用都不虚。先看伺服控制FB这个重头戏。用STL语言写的结构清晰得像教科书特别是位置模式切换那段// 伺服使能状态机 IF NOT Axis.Error THEN CASE Servo_State OF 0: // 初始化 IF Start_Signal THEN MC_Power(Axis, TRUE); Servo_State : 1; END_IF; 1: // 待机状态 IF Axis.Ready THEN Servo_State : 2; END_IF; //...后续状态省略 END_CASE; END_IF;这状态机设计牛在哪儿每个状态转换都带硬件状态检测遇到急停直接跳故障处理。当年调试时被急停信号坑过三次后来才加了这层防护。注释里连三菱MR-J4伺服的响应时间都标出来了接线上要注意的屏蔽层处理也写得明明白白。变频器通讯FB玩的是Modbus RTU三菱FX3U自带串口直接怼// 频率设定指令 MB_MASTER_REQ( EN:Comm_Trigger, Slave:Inverter_Addr, RW:1, // 写入操作 Addr:40001, // 频率设定地址 Data:Set_Frequency, COM_PORT:CH1);关键在超时重试机制遇到产线电磁干扰也不掉链子。代码里藏着个细节——通讯间隔用了个随机数生成算法避免多个变频器同时响应造成数据碰撞。这招是当年被车间里五台变频器集体罢工逼出来的解决方案。程序架构采用分层设计硬件操作层和逻辑控制层完全分离。看这个IO映射处理// 输入信号预处理 Safety_Switch : NOT X10; // 急停信号取反 Manual_Mode : X11 AND NOT Auto_Signal;这种处理方式让设备调试时改个传感器接法都不用动主程序直接在IO映射层改个地址就完事。注释里连端子排编号都对应上了新手照着接错线都难。三菱PLC功能块FB程序打包共九个 用的FB功能块写法程序包括伺服FB和变频器通讯FB编程方式非常清晰明了程序都有注释、注释全面包括三菱FX3U和Q系列plc。 可借鉴、可做模板这些程序已经设备实际批量应用、稳定生产、成熟可靠自己辛苦编写的程序借鉴价值高是入门项目级三菱PLC电气爱好从业人员借鉴和参考经典案列。要说最值钱的还是报警处理模块积累了三年的故障代码// 复合故障判断 IF Overcurrent_Alarm THEN Alarm_Code : 1001; ELSIF Heatsink_Overheat THEN Alarm_Code : 1002; ELSE Alarm_Code : 0; END_IF;每个报警码对应着维修手册里的处理步骤连备用继电器的型号都给标出来了。这套东西上个月刚帮隔壁车间的小王省了八小时故障排查时间。项目里还藏了个彩蛋——用边缘检测实现的按钮防抖// 按钮有效触发判断 Start_Button_Press : Start_Button AND NOT Start_Button_Pre; Start_Button_Pre : Start_Button;看着简单这可是用废了三个按钮才调出来的时间参数现在这个版本在纺织车间那种粉尘环境下都没误触发过。整套程序在GX Works2里可以直接拖拽复用变量命名规范到强迫症都挑不出毛病。比如伺服对象统一用Axis1XXX的格式变频器用Inverter1XXX找起信号来跟查字典似的顺手。当年带徒弟时就靠这套命名规则新手两周就能上手改程序。要是兄弟们想研究实战级的三菱PLC架构这套FB算得上是活教材。从信号处理到通讯协议直接把产线验证过的方案拍你脸上。需要源码的私信甩个邮箱备注下用FX3U还是Q系列我打包的时候好把注释里的硬件配置改对版。

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询